数据仓库软件在过去几年中呈指数级增长,预计在未来很长一段时间内将经历高于平均水平的增长。数据仓库是一个组织或公司所有事务性数据的存储库。数据仓库的主要目的是分析事务和运行复杂的报表 数据仓库软件分析一家...
数据仓库软件在过去几年中呈指数级增长,预计在未来很长一段时间内将经历高于平均水平的增长。数据仓库是一个组织或公司所有事务性数据的存储库。数据仓库的主要目的是分析事务和运行复杂的报表

数据仓库软件分析一家公司&039;每个数据仓库软件产品都有三个主要功能:数据提取,创建数据库结构,在信息技术行业,数据仓库专家被称为商业智能专家。他们通常具有数学、统计学或计算机系统分析方面的背景知识。通常需要在关系数据库、系统体系结构和数据库基础知识方面进行额外的培训编程。

每个数据仓库软件产品都有三个主要功能:数据提取、创建数据库结构和创建自定义查询任何数据仓库软件最重要的功能之一就是能够正确地从各种源中提取和构造数据,这通常被称为提取、转换和加载(ETL)工具数据仓库必须以维护数据的完整性和相互关系的方式填充来自事务系统的数据,同时允许工作人员自定义所提取的数据,这是系统架构的重要组成部分需要注意的是,大多数数据仓库软件程序都用于创建、支持和维护多个数据集。在许多情况下,有些表在所有多维数据集之间重复,而有些数据集必须保持独立和不同。例如,包含采购数据的数据立方体将与供应商付款多维数据集具有许多共享数据点。但是,每个多维数据集中也会有一系列特定的信息,这些信息只适用于特定的多维数据集。数据架构师负责识别共享数据,确认其正确性,并允许这些信息在多个多维数据集中可用,而不影响每个多维数据集的完整性。此外,他或她还负责管理刷新数据多维数据集所需的数据上载过程。这可以是自动或手动过程,具体取决于多维数据集的复杂性和数据的提供方式所有的数据仓库软件程序都带有一系列标准的报表和查询。这些报表基于常见的业务需求,并且在本质上是非常通用的。例如,按销售额计算的本年度前十名客户的报告是一种常见的报告要求,在大多数项目中都是标准的然而,许多公司发现他们需要创建自定义报表来满足特定的需求。例如,同一份销售报表可能需要包含销售代表的姓名,并在特定地区或地区内对数据进行排序。快速创建自定义报表并对其进行裁剪以满足现有业务需求的能力至关重要为了这类软件的成功。